APPLICATION STATUS AND DEVELOPMENT TREND OF ACOUSTIC EMISSION IN RESEARCH ON DAMAGE MECHANISM OF COMPOSITE MATERIALS

Abstract: Acoustic emission has the characteristics of real-time and continuous monitoring, and has achieved good performance in the research on composite damage mechanism. In this paper, the analysis methods and application status of acoustic emission technology in composite damage mechanism research are summarized. The advantages and disadvantages of parameter analysis method, waveform analysis method and pattern recognition are pointed out. Key technologies to be solved and future development trend are put forward in the investigation on composite damage mechanism, in order to lay the foundation for the improvement of acoustic emission in composite damage mechanism research.
